Full Job Description

**POSITION SUMMARY****:** Provides direction, leadership and day-to-day management of educational and departmental activities to include administrative support to the Residency Program Director of the residency training program, Director of Graduate Medical Education, and educational coordination between attending physicians, residents, medical students, institutional and regulatory administrative offices. This position is responsible for the coordination/organization of Accredited Graduate Medical Residency Programs in specified specialty. Must demonstrate initiative, resourcefulness, and problem-solving skills in applying a detailed knowledge of the responsibilities, functions and underlying management structure of the department/division and of the larger institution in organizing independently and prioritizing work, establishing procedures and systems, and ensuring orderly and timely work flow. This position participates in the selection of residents, budget review and financial process of the training program. The Residency Program Coordinator acts for and makes decisions in the Residency Program Director’s absence within prescribed limits of authority.
